Excellent car group names

1. Road Warriors: This moniker is appropriate for a group of motoring enthusiasts that enjoy taking long road journeys and visiting new places.

2. Speed Demons: This name is perfect for a group of aficionados for high-performance vehicles who enjoy racing and pushing their vehicles to the limit.

3. Classic Cruisers: This name is ideal for a club of antique car collectors that enjoy restoring and displaying their old automobiles.

4. Muscle Mavericks: This moniker is perfect for a bunch of muscle car aficionados that enjoy flaunting their vehicles’ potent motors and svelte exteriors.

5. Off-Road Rebels: A group of off-road vehicle enthusiasts who enjoy exploring rough terrain and overcoming difficult hurdles would be well represented by this moniker. How Car Clubs Operate

Car clubs are associations of auto enthusiasts that get together to discuss their love of vehicles. These organizations put on races, rallies, and auto displays. Members of car clubs frequently exchange automotive information and skills as well as encourage one another in maintaining and customizing their automobiles.
